Baseball Completes Sweep of Richmond with Sunday Victory

Red Foxes Go Deep Four Times

RICHMOND, Virginia - Marist baseball (9-12) won the third game of the series at Richmond (11-8-1) to complete the sweep. Brian Hart, Frankie GregoireĀ and Robbie Armitage all homered to lift the Red Foxes to the 10-5 victory.

SUMMARY
  • Robbie Armitage continued his excellence at the plate with a 2-RBI single in the first inning. Randy Taveras and Anthony Lazar scored.
  • The Spiders scored four runs in the third to take the lead.
  • Freshman Brian Hart smashedĀ a solo homer in the fourth to cut Richmond's advantage to 4-3.
  • Frankie Gregoire hit an RBI-single to tie the game in the top of the fifth. Reece Armitage scored.
  • Robbie Armitage then blastedĀ a two-run homer to score Gregoire and give Marist their first lead of the day at 6-4.
  • Gregoire hit a three-run homer in the top of the ninth to extend Marist's lead to 9-5. Taveras and Lazar were driven home once again.
  • The very next batter, Robbie Armitage, smackedĀ his second long ball of the day to push the Red Foxes into double-digit scoring.
KEY STATS
  • Freshman Erubiel Candelario earned the win in 3.1 innings of relief with four strikeouts.
  • Conor McNamara recorded his second save of the season with four strikeouts and just one hit in 2.2 innings.
  • Robbie ArmitageĀ homered for the third-straight game. After not going long his freshman season, he has four homers just from this series. The sophomore recorded five RBI onĀ three hits today.
  • Frankie Gregoire had home runs in consecutive games as well, and now has four on the season. The all-time program leader is up to 28 for his career. Gregoire tallied four RBI on two hits.
  • Brian Hart's long ball was the first of his career.
NOTES
  • The Red Foxes smashed eight homers in the three-game series with Richmond, and are up to 13 for the season.
  • Robbie Armitage leads the team with a batting average of .367. He has an on-base percentage of .395 and a slugging percentage of 608. This past week, the sophomore had a slash line of .444/.444/1.222 in four games with nine RBI.
  • Anthony Lazar had a strong week as well, with eight hits and four doubles.
